> > +	if (ctx->dsi->dsc) {
> 
> dsi->dsc is always set, thus this condition can be dropped.

I want to leave room for possibly running the panel without DSC (at a
lower resolution/refresh rate, or at higher power consumption if there
is enough BW) by not assigning the pointer, if we get access to panel
documentation: probably one of the magic commands sent in this driver
controls it but we don't know which.

> > +	// TODO: Get hdisplay from the mode
> 
> Would you like to fix the TODO?

I can't unless either migrating to drm_bridge (is that doable?) or
expand drm_panel.  That's a larger task, but I don't think this driver
is the right place to track that desire.  Should I drop the comment
entirely or reword it?

> > +	WARN_ON(1440 % dsc->slice_count);
> > +	dsc->slice_width = 1440 / dsc->slice_count;
